Revamped version of the iPhone 3G with faster processing speeds. Repair of this device is similar to the 3G, and requires simple screwdrivers and prying tools. Model A1303 / 8, 16 or 32 GB capacity / black or white plastic back.

After water damage - LCD has no light

Hi,

The phone dropped into a toilet.

And immidiate got out, and been dried with a fan.

It was 1 week ago, and phone works fine but the screen is very dark, and it has no light!

I barely see the icons..

But the incoming/outgoing phonecalls are working, also the touch.

What is responsible for the Light in the screen? That could be damaged?

in a 3gs it is more likely the backlight coil if a good clean doesn't sort the problem out. that part is a 6r8 which will require soldering...

you've answered your own question. another LCD works.. so the problem isn't the backlight coil (which is on the motherboard) clean the LCD flex end and see if that helps. otherwise like ion said you need a new LCD.
